ΠThese converters require a minimum 10% output loading to maintain specified regulation.
Operation under no-load conditions will not damage these devices; however they may not
meet all listed specifications.
 Application-specific input/output filtering can recommended or perhaps added
internally upon request. Contact DATEL Applications Engineering for details.
Ž Applying voltage to the Control pin with no input power applied can damage the converter.
The On/Off function can be replaced with a Sync function. See page 3-48 for more details.
 Listed spec is for input-to-output. Input-to-case and output-to-case isolation is 1000Vdc min.

These are stress ratings. Exposure of devices to any of these conditions may adversely
affect long-term reliability. Proper operation under conditions other than those listed in the
Performance/Functional Specifications Table is not implied.
TECHNICAL NOTES
Floating Outputs
Since these are isolated DC/DC converters, their outputs are "floating."
Users may ground either the Common (pin 8) for normal usage or the
positive side (+Output, pin 9) to effectively reverse the output polarity.
Filtering and Noise Reduction
All UMP 25-40 Watt DC/DC Converters achieve their rated ripple and noise
specifications without the use of external input/output capacitors. In critical
applications, input/output ripple and noise may be further reduced by
installing electrolytic capacitors across the input terminals and/or low-ESR
tantalum or electrolytic capacitors across the output terminals. The caps
should be located as close to the power converters as possible. Typical
values are listed in the tables below. In many applications, using values
greater than those listed will yield better results.

Input Fusing
Certain applications and/or safety agencies may require the installation of
fuses at the inputs of power conversion components. For DATEL UMP
DC/DC Converters, you should use slow-blow type fuses with values no
greater than the following:
